Transaction aa346674e598babbea6fc6029f0513a67b75f004affe78bd96f962876ea9ad58
1 Input
1 Output
-
aa346674e598babbea6fc6029f0513a67b75f004affe78bd96f962876ea9ad58:0
- value
- 109517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91fa290aaa0fdc6ab254e93fbd62e6a3094bdbaf OP_EQUAL
- address
- 3EzsaoX2Bxpzh2nGpBhoBBewxZVobYLi4B